As a new teacher, I would love to build my classroom library with new books for my students. I believe teaching about diversity, social situations, emotions, and history are best done through picture books, to spark conversation and thought.
These books will continue to enhance my students' learning. I have selected books in a variety of levels, so students can successfully read independently, or challenge themselves and read with a partner or teacher on more complex texts. I have also chosen books that will interest my students, to encourage them to keep reading!
